Average Landscape Architects Salary in Asheville, NC

The average salary for Landscape Architectss in Asheville, NC is $76,560. While this is lower than the national average, the cost of living in Asheville, NC may offset the difference, preserving real purchasing power. Notably, Asheville, NC is a key hub for this profession, with a job concentration 2.83x higher than average.

Landscape Architects Salary Distribution in Asheville, NC

The earning potential for Landscape Architectss in Asheville, NC varies significantly by experience level. There is a substantial income gap, with top earners (90th percentile) making over 2.7x the starting salary. This indicates strong career progression opportunities. Entry-level roles (10th percentile) typically start around $42,130, while highly experienced professionals can command wages upwards of $113,030.

How much does a Landscape Architects make in Asheville, NC?

The median annual salary for a Landscape Architects in Asheville, NC is $76,560. This typically ranges from $42,130 for entry-level positions to $113,030 for top-level roles.

How does the salary compare to the national average?

The average salary for this role in Asheville, NC is 10.8% lower than the national median of $85,840.
